Immerse in the chilling narrative of The First Omen as it descends upon Philippine cinemas next week, April 5. This highly anticipated installment of the … Read More
Immerse in the chilling narrative of The First Omen as it descends upon Philippine cinemas next week, April 5. This highly anticipated installment of the … Read More
Copyright © 2023. All rights reserved